In a pivotal move within the airline industry, Allegiant Air has unveiled its plans to acquire Sun Country Airlines in a deal worth approximately $1.5 billion. This agreement, which will combine cash and stock, aims to strengthen Allegiant’s presence in the budget airline market and create new opportunities for growth.
The acquisition is seen as a strategic effort to consolidate resources and expand route offerings, allowing both airlines to leverage their strengths. Allegiant’s focus on connecting smaller markets with leisure destinations aligns well with Sun Country’s existing network, which primarily serves similar demographics.
Under the terms of the agreement, Allegiant will pay a mix of cash and stock to Sun Country's shareholders, providing them with immediate liquidity while also valuing the long-term potential of the combined company. The deal is expected to facilitate greater efficiency and scale, enabling Allegiant to better compete with larger carriers and adapt to changing market conditions.
Industry analysts view this acquisition as a response to the increasingly competitive landscape of low-cost travel, characterized by heightened competition among budget airlines and traditional carriers alike. The consolidation is expected to help Allegiant streamline operations and potentially lower costs, thereby enhancing customer service and fare competitiveness.
As both companies move forward with the integration process, existing Sun Country employees and routes are expected to remain intact, at least in the short term. However, as part of the merger, analyses of operational efficiencies and potential restructuring may occur.
Regulatory approval will be required for the acquisition, and both airlines are committed to navigating the necessary assessments to complete the transaction. The move is indicative of broader trends within the aviation sector, where consolidation is increasingly viewed as a viable strategy to bolster market share and address ongoing economic challenges.
With travel demand rebounding post-pandemic, the Allegiant-Sun Country deal positions the newly formed entity to capitalize on emerging opportunities in the budget travel segment, promising a new chapter for both airlines and their customers. As the merger progresses, industry watchers remain keenly interested in how this consolidation will shape the future of low-cost air travel in the U.S.
